Y.W.C.A. NATIONAL PRESIDENT IN WANGANUI
WELCOMED YESTERDAY Mrs. C. Mackie Begg, National president of the Y.W.C.A. of New Zealand, who is visi.ing Wanganui for a-few days in the course of a Dominion tour, was the guest of the Y.W.-Y.W.C.A. Women’s Committee at afternoon tea in the Lounge yesterday afternoon. Y.W.C.A. members and supporters were present. Miss Clemance acted as hostess and welcomed the visitor. A pianoforte duct was given by Mesdames R. N. Wilson and Lennon, the latter also playing ftie accompaniments for two delightful songs sung by Mrs. A. C. Seivewright. Following afternoon tea Mrs. Mackie gave an informative taLx c.i Y.W.C.A. work and the hostels she had visit ecl. She also outlined the training course being held in Dunedin. Mrs. Begg recently attended the conference of the N*ational Council of Churches in New Zealand and she told the gathering of the various subjects discussed the e. Mrs. R. N. Wilson thanked Mrs. Begg for her interesting talk and said all were made to realise that the lime was now when young people should shoulder their responsibilities.
